Evolution : Data Model API Documentation

Type RubroIncremento

Namespace Aseinfo.VH4.Data

Parent EntityObject

Interfaces IDeferredFinalizationEntity, IAuditedEntity

Events

PropertyChanged

PropertyChanging

Public static methods

RubroIncremento CreateRubroIncremento(int codigo)

Create a new RubroIncremento object.
Parameters
int codigo
Initial value of the Codigo property.

Public properties

AccionDetalleAccion Accion get; set;

Determina la acción a realizarse por el rubro

ClaseSalarial ClaseSalarial get; set;

Clase salarial asociada al rubro de incremento

EntityReference<ClaseSalarial> ClaseSalarialReference get; set;

Clase salarial asociada al rubro de incremento

int Codigo get; set;

No Metadata Documentation available.

EntityKey EntityKey get; set;

EntityState EntityState get;

EscalaClaseSalarial EscalaClaseSalarial get; set;

Escala salarial asociada al rubro de incremento

EntityReference<EscalaClaseSalarial> EscalaClaseSalarialReference get; set;

Escala salarial asociada al rubro de incremento

Nullable<bool> EsRetroactivo get; set;

¿Es retroactivo el incremento?

EstructuraSalarialEmpleo EstructuraSalarial get; set;

Estructura salarial de empleo que se modificará

EstructuraSalarialEmpleo EstructuraSalarialEmpleoCreada get; set;

Estructura salarial del empleo que se crea cuando se finaliza el rubro de incremento

EntityReference<EstructuraSalarialEmpleo> EstructuraSalarialEmpleoCreadaReference get; set;

Estructura salarial del empleo que se crea cuando se finaliza el rubro de incremento

EntityReference<EstructuraSalarialEmpleo> EstructuraSalarialReference get; set;

Estructura salarial de empleo que se modificará

Nullable<ExpValorEstructuraSalarial> ExpresionValor get; set;

Indica cómo está expresado el valor del rubro

string ExpresionValorDb get; set;

Indica si el valor del salario es por mes, por hora o diario. M = Mensual, H = por Hora, D = Diario

Nullable<DateTime> FechaEfectividad get; set;

Fecha de vigencia del cambio de salario.

Nullable<DateTime> FechaFin get; set;

Fecha a partir de la cual ya no es efectivo el rubro

Nullable<DateTime> FechaGrabacion get; set;

Fecha de inserción

Nullable<DateTime> FechaUltimaModificacion get; set;

Fecha de última modificación

Incremento Incremento get; set;

Incremento asociado

EntityReference<Incremento> IncrementoReference get; set;

Incremento asociado

Moneda Moneda get; set;

Moneda en que se paga

EntityReference<Moneda> MonedaReference get; set;

Moneda en que se paga

Nullable<decimal> NumeroHorasLaboralesPorMes get; set;

Cantidad de horas laborales por mes

Nullable<int> NumeroRepeticion get; set;

Correlativo que denota la repetición en que se encuentra (aplica cuando código de escala corresponde con la última escala)

RubroSalarial RubroSalarial get; set;

Rubro salarial asociado al incremento

EntityReference<RubroSalarial> RubroSalarialReference get; set;

Rubro salarial asociado al incremento

TipoIngreso TipoIngreso get; set;

Tipo de ingreso en el que se aplica el rubro

EntityReference<TipoIngreso> TipoIngresoReference get; set;

Tipo de ingreso en el que se aplica el rubro

string UsuarioGrabacion get; set;

Usuario que insertó

string UsuarioUltimaModificacion get; set;

Usuario que hizo la última modificación

Nullable<decimal> Valor get; set;

Valor del salario para el empleo

Nullable<decimal> ValorPorHora get; set;

Valor del salario por hora para el empleo